Arrowhead, cooked leads 5–2 · 7 categories decided
Arrowhead, cooked: 100 g · Bamboo shoots, cooked: 100 g.
The verdict
Arrowhead, cooked comes out ahead, winning 5 of 7 nutrient match-ups.
Pick Arrowhead, cooked for more protein, more potassium, more iron, more magnesium and more vitamin C.
Pick Bamboo shoots, cooked for less sodium and more calcium.
